EBusiness Basics There is a proven sequence of steps you can follow to guarantee your success when you're starting a small business online. I've seen thousands of people start and grow successful businesses by doing the following: Find a need and fill it.Write copy that sells.Design and build an easy-to-use website.Use search engines to drive traffic to your site.Establish an expert reputation for yourself.Follow up with your customers and subscribers with e-mail.Increase your income through back-end sales and upselling. Anyone, from newbie to seasoned online entrepreneur, can benefit from this process in learning how to start a business online. Step 1: Find a need and fill it Most people who are just starting out make the mistake of looking for a product first, and a market second. To boost your chances of success, start with a market. Step 2: Write copy that sells Throughout your copy, you need to focus on how your product or service is uniquely able solve people's problems or make their lives better.
